NWFL: FC Robo set resumption date for new season

Published on June 17, 2025 at 07:58 PM

FC Robo have announced a resumption date ahead of the 2025-26 Nigeria Women Football League, NWFL, season.

The Lagos-based club have set Monday, June 30th, 2025, as the resumption date for the new season.

FC Robo made the announcement in a statement signed by the club’s head coach, Emmanuel Osahon, on Tuesday.

“The wait is over! Lagos Landladies is thrilled to announce their official resumption date, which is Monday, 30th June 2025, as we gear up for the highly anticipated 2025/2026 Nigeria Women League season,”; Osahon stated.

“Our talented squad is ready to put in the hard work, sweat, and dedication required to dominate the pitch and bring glory to our beloved club.

“With a fresh perspective, new strategies, and a renewed sense of purpose, we’re confident that our Queens will make their mark on the league.”;

DAILY POST recalls that FC Robo missed out on a place in the NWFL Super Six playoff last season.
